Position Summary
The Buyer II is responsible for planning and purchasing materials to support manufacturing operations while balancing cost, quality, delivery, and inventory levels. This role works closely with suppliers and internal teams to ensure timely material availability and strong supplier performance.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Plan and purchase materials and components to meet production demands
  • Respond daily to MRP requirements and forecasts
  • Manage supplier relationships, pricing, contracts, and performance
  • Expedite shortages and resolve past-due material issues
  • Identify alternate materials and suppliers as needed
  • Control inventory to minimize surplus and obsolete materials
  • Collaborate with Engineering, Quality, and Manufacturing teams
  • Manage assigned suppliers and place daily purchase orders
